Research Abstract |
The aim of this research project is detection of internal-conversion electrons excited by nuclear resonant synchrotron radiation and its application to advanced studies of solid surfaces. The first step of this project was a development of time-resolved electron energy analyzer. We have designed two kind of such spectrometer. One was based on a retarding field analyzer which consists of three stage ellipsoidal mesh grid. The special feature of this analyzer is a wide detection angle most preferable to the very weak electron signal. We have make use of an avalanche phot-diode (APD) to measure electrons. The signal to noise ratio of APD was superior to conventional channel-type electron multiplier by several hundreds. The other type is a hemispherical deflector-type analyzer combined with a specially designed streak-camera. This system is for a angular-resolved measurement with nice time-resolution. Maximum time resolution is 20ps. The measurement of internal-conversion electron was made at NE-3 beamline in KEK.We have successfully measured a tail of electron emission after irradiation of synchrotron radiation. The sample of this measurement was Fe_2BO_<3.> crystal. To elucidate the nature of delayd emission and new surface phenomena, the measurement of delayd electron emission is continued.
